Americold Realty Trust Inc. (COLD) Targets Middle East with State-of-the-Art Cold Storage Facility
Yahoo Finance· 2025-10-03 08:47
Core Insights - Americold Realty Trust Inc. is recognized as a strong buy-the-dip stock by analysts, particularly following the announcement of a new cold storage facility in Dubai [1][2]. Company Developments - The new facility in Dubai is the largest operational site for Americold in the Middle East, featuring 40,000 pallet positions and multi-temperature capabilities, aimed at optimizing food flows in the region [2]. - This facility is expected to enhance connections between global food producers and the Gulf Cooperation Council markets [2]. Strategic Goals - Management anticipates that the new facility will provide innovative supply chain solutions, significantly reshaping the global food supply chain [3]. - The CEO of Americold emphasized the importance of this facility in addressing inefficiencies in the region's food supply chain and creating long-term value for customers through strategic partnerships [4]. Company Overview - Americold Realty Trust Inc. operates as a real estate investment trust (REIT) specializing in temperature-controlled logistics, owning and managing cold storage warehouses while providing value-added services like transportation and supply chain management [5].
Americold Realty Trust (COLD): A Bull Case Theory
Yahoo Finance· 2025-09-28 23:43
Company Overview - Americold Realty Trust (COLD) is currently trading at approximately $12.83, with a forward P/E ratio of 27.89 [1] - The company is viewed as a compelling investment opportunity due to its historic discount, trading at around 5.8x net debt to EBITDA and over a 50% discount to the analyst consensus NAV of approximately $28 [2] Market Dynamics - The cold storage market is experiencing growth driven by increasing demand for frozen food, pharmaceuticals, and e-commerce [3] - Americold and Lineage control about 54% of the North American market share, indicating limited new supply in the face of rising demand [3] Financial Performance - Americold has shown growth in Funds From Operations (FFO), with analyst projections indicating a 7-10% growth in Net Operating Income (NOI) for the next year [3] - The implied cap rate for Americold is in the double digits, significantly above historical private market sales trends in the cold storage sector [2] Investment Thesis - The current risk-reward profile for investing in Americold appears favorable due to its historically low share price, adequate dividend coverage, and substantial NAV gap compared to private market trends [4] - The company is considered a top position in Nugget Capital Partners' portfolio, highlighting its strong market position and resilience in the cold storage industry [4][5]
